Michael Jai White (1967 - )
Film Deaths[]
- City of Industry (1997) [Odell Williams]: Shot to death along with Dana Barron by Stephen Dorff in trailer, while hold Dana hostage.
- Spawn (1997) [Al Simmons a.k.a. Spawn]: Shot and burned to death by both Melinda Clarke and Martin Sheen; he is brought back to life as "Spawn" by Satan (voiced by Frank Welker).
- Thick as Thieves (1999) [Pointy]: Shot in the back by Tom Babuscio.
- Universal Soldier: The Return (1999) [S.E.T.H.]: Shattered into pieces after Jean-Claude Van Damme freezes him with liquid nitrogen.
- Exit Wounds (2001) [Sgt. Lewis Strutt]: Impaled on a chimney after falling from a helicopter ladder when Steven Seagal attaches the ladder to a lead pipe so Michael would die.
- Pandora's Box (2002) [Hampton Hines]: Shot to death in a shoot-out with police.
- Kill Bill: Vol 2 (2004) [Alburt]: Throat slit by David Carradine at the end of a swordfight, when David thrusts the sword towards Michael's neck, allowing the blade to come out from it's scabbard and slice Michael throat, while Uma Thurman looks on. (This scene, and Michael's entire role, was cut from the finished film, but it was still included on DVD.)
- The Dark Knight (2008) [Gambol]: Dies of shock and blood loss when Heath Ledger sticks a knife in Michael's mouth and slashes his cheek open. We only see the reactions of Michael's thugs during the actual slashing; Michael's body is shown afterwards as Heath lets it fall.
- Skin Trade (2014) [FBI Agent Reed]: Shot in the head with a shotgun by Tony Jaa after being interrogated by Tony and Dolph Lundgren. We only see Tony firing. His body is not shown.
- Dragged Across Concrete (2018) [Biscuit]: Shot to in the head by Thomas Kretschmann during a shootout. His body is later seen again when Primo Allon dissects him in order to remove his stomach and retrieve the key that he swallowed.
- Black Friday (2021) [Archie]: Killed by mutated shoppers after holding them off to help Ryan Lee escape, and being pulled across an aisle, his guts are shown falling on the floor.
